  • Title

    The regulatory challenge of integrating microgrids in the Brazilian context

  • Abstract
    Sustainability of microgrids depends on a successful business model, enabling technology, and regulation policies. Technical challenges are still significant, but they can be divided and solved in diverse levels with application of existing technology in several ways. However, the regulatory context is vital to incentive microgrids integration into the electricity market. This article aims to explore and categorize different regulatory challenges existing nowadays in Brazilian scenario, in order to identify them, propose possible solutions and encourage investment in microgrids. The main conclusion is that, in general the regulatory environment in Brazil is adapting to include microgrids in the electric system. Though, some regulatory difficulties tend to be solved with the implementation of regulations relating to micro-generation that can be subsequently applied to microgrids and through benchmarking with international experiences from other countries.
